Before you hit the road on a Mountain Bike Tour

The foremost factor to be considered before setting off on a mountain bike tour is whether you are totally equipped with all the necessary things. Although biking on the mountains is a simple sport yet it requires some specific equipment that should never be missed. This should be remembered for the traveler’s own safety.

First and foremost, helmet is the most important piece of equipment. It is a must when one hits the road for an exciting biking session ahead on the hills. It is the sole life saving support in the adventure if you ever happen to fall off the bike. No matter how expert one is in biking, a helmet should never be dispensed with.

Mountain biking gloves are also imperative, as these help to keep the hands free from sweating and exhausting while one is traveling. Moreover, when one is riding on a bike on a rough terrain a firm grip is required for the purpose and the gloves help to travel on bikes on such landforms. A firm grip minimizes the chances of accidents.

Biking shorts are also crucial, because they make biking on rough roads hassle free and comfortable. Long and uncomfortable attires do not only make riding scratchy but can also cause accidents. You can ride for longer hours and safely when wearing the proper outfit. Apart from the shorts the biking shoes are also very important when it comes to mountain biking. Though it depends largely on the kind of pedals that the bike sports, the shoes should be well chosen so that the pair gives adequate comfort and power to the legs. Eye protection while riding a bike on the hills, is also needed. Wearing the proper eyewear is very necessary. When you hit on a longer trip especially during daytime the eye wears protect you from sunrays as well as dusts and hard wind. Debris getting into eyes might throw you off your bike. Suitable eye gears are required for this purpose.

Bicycle Helmets Are An Important Mountain Biking Accessory Thursday, November 12th, 2009

Without the right accessories going on a mountain bike ride will put you in grave danger. The basic survival kit should contain helmet, gloves, shorts, shoes, eye protection, water, and repair tools.

It can be somewhat overwhelming when you want to purchase your first mountain bike for your ride up and down slopes, and come across a plethora of accessories available in the stores.

There are plenty of mountain biking accessories that you can buy. The sales person may lure you into buying the more expensive stuff, but do not get fascinated by just cool products but something that you need and that comes within your budget. For a safe and enjoyable ride the following protection gear is as important as it can get.

Bike Helmet: This is a very important item to buy. To prevent any serious injury to the head bike helmets are a must take along accessory. Many a bike accident could have been prevented if a bike helmet had been used by the rider. The majority of mountain bike helmets are quite stylish and everyone and anyone who hits the trails are equipped with one.

Mountain Bike Gloves: These are a must have for any biker to release the pressure on hands which take all the trouble to maintain a firm grip on the handle bars. They are also the first parts of the body to get hit in a crash, so wearing them is a safe precaution.

Mountain Bike Shorts: Your posterior might feel uncomfortable with a few rides, and even though your body might cope well with it after sometime, wearing bike shorts will keep the pain at the minimum. This is apart from the fact that a great looking pair of bike shorts are a cool addition to your mountain biking gear.

Mountain Bike Shoes: The type of your pedals, the surface of the terrain and nature of your mountain bike ride will determine the shoes you need. The right shoes will have to be sturdy, comfortable, swell with the feet, and the sole should be made of sterner stuff. Just make sure you pick up the right pair of shoes to suit the kind of terrain you intend to take on.

Eye Protection: Buy non-breakable sunglasses and clear lens glasses that can ward off any dust that might get in your eyes and make you loose your way and harm you in any accident.

Hydration System: Never leave without a water bottle or a hydration backpack to prevent drying up of your body. It is natural to get dehydrated so keep taking sips on your way to remain adequately hydrated. Trial Repair Kit: Carry a multi tool kit, tire levers and patch kit for repairing unforeseen damages that you may encounter on the road.
